Research on Control Strategy of Modular Multilevel Converter based Medium-Voltage Direct Current Traction Power Supply System

Abstract  The traditional AC traction power supply system (TPSS) suffers from the problems such as power quality and neutral section. In this paper, the modular multilevel converter (MMC) based medium-voltage direct current (MVDC) TPSS for high-speed railways was studied. For the system operation and control, a coordinated control strategy for parallel operation between traction substations (TSSs) was proposed to restrain the traction network DC voltage fluctuation. Consequently, the traction network DC voltage quality can be improved to make the system more reliable and have higher plug-and-play performance. The small-signal model of the proposed strategy based on simplified equivalent model of MMC was built, and then the small-signal transfer function between the traction network voltage and the output current of TSS was deduced. The influence of TSS output current feed-forward control on the dynamic performance of the system was analyzed. The control system stability in the case of moving load was analyzed. Finally, considering the actual operation condition of TPSS, the simulation model was established and the proposed strategy was verified.
